Wedge Capital Management L L P NC Reduces Position in Occidental Petroleum Corporation $OXY

Wedge Capital Management L L P NC trimmed its position in Occidental Petroleum Corporation (NYSE:OXYFree Report) by 4.9% during the 2nd qu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The firm owned 231,139 shares of the oil and gas producer’s stock after selling 11,948 shares during the period. Wedge Capital Management L L P NC’s holdings in Occidental Petroleum were worth $11,226,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C).

Occidental Petroleum (NYSE:OXYGet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, August 5th. The oil and gas producer reported $2.40 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.83 by $0.57. Occidental Petroleum had a return on equity of 15.31% and a net margin of 28.36%.The company had revenue of $8.06 billion for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$7.07 billion. During the same quarter in the prior year, the business posted $0.39 earnings per share. Occidental Petroleum’s revenue for the quarter was up 53.4% on a year-over-year basis. Sell-side analysts predict that Occidental Petroleum Corporation will post 5.74 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Occidental Petroleum Increases Dividend

The firm also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Thursday, October 15th. Stockholders of record on Thursday, September 10th will be given a dividend of $0.28 per share. This is a positive change from Occidental Petroleum’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.26. The ex-dividend date is Thursday, September 10th. This represents a $1.12 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 1.9%. Occidental Petroleum’s payout ratio is 17.34%.

About Occidental Petroleum

(Free Report)

Occidental Petroleum Corporation (OXY) is an international energy company engaged primarily in the exploration, production and marketing of oil and natural gas. The company conducts upstream activities to discover and produce hydrocarbons and operates complementary midstream and marketing functions to transport and sell its production. Occidental also owns a chemicals business that manufactures and sells industrial chemicals and related products for a range of end markets.

Occidental’s operations are concentrated in the United States, with a significant presence in the Permian Basin, and it maintains exploration and production activities in several international regions, including parts of the Middle East, Latin America and Africa.
